A magician is getting a residency in a Kentish Town pub

Prepare to be bamboozled while boozing and dazzled while dining

Thomas Dixon: card tricks at your table. Photo: TD

A slight-of-hand supremo is about to take up summer residency at Gaisford Street’s leafy Lion & Unicorn pub.

With its suntrap front and back beer gardens, let alone the cool little theatre upstairs, the boozer is already a popular hangout at this time of year.

But, clearly there’s still room for the addition of a marauding in-house magician too.

So now every Friday and Saturday night, look out for Thomas Dixon, who’ll rock up and perform seemingly impossible coin and card tricks while you sit at your table.

Thomas is building a nice rep for himself touring local venues, while also teaching magic classes to kids, but this two-month pub residency looks like being a particularly special – and unusual – stint.

And now there’s the perfect excuse to explain away all manner of frequent pub misdemeanors, from oddly empty wallets to hazily forgotten bags/phones/umbrellas: the magician must have made it vanish, right?

That’s the line we’re sticking with now, anyway.

Thomas Dixon appears (and perhaps disappears) every Friday and Saturday night in July and August at the Lion & Unicorn, 42-44 Gaisford St, NW5. It’s free, but you can book at table via their website.
